Output 63e6ea22a5fc8e38f57cfd681d136f96e0638c8464ca06f09a820ff2bc12ca52:0

value
367994
script pubkey
OP_0 OP_PUSHBYTES_32 d8f5ed6b3866361805725cf5c5b9fc44227913cd3df91b10d913a3b7890eb62c
address
bc1qmr6766ecvcmpsptjtn6utw0ugs38jy7d8hu3kyxezw3m0zgwkckqanl44d
transaction
63e6ea22a5fc8e38f57cfd681d136f96e0638c8464ca06f09a820ff2bc12ca52
confirmations
2985
spent
true